Step 6: push the new Squatcheck build. Squatcheck is our typo-squatting package scanner at Moorhen Labs, and a bad deploy means we stop flagging lookalike packages — not great at 3 a.m. Double-check the staging scan finished clean, then sign the artifact. The pipeline expects the deploy key shown below.

deploy key for bajef-yaguf: bky19_Nj7Lji5rR3rCBH1SEnc

Minutes — Management Meeting, Divestiture of the Corvel Logistics Unit

Attendees reviewed the proposed sale of Corvel Logistics to Ashgrove Holdings. Valuation range was confirmed and due diligence access approved, limited to the clean room. Sales leads must not discuss the transaction with customers until the announcement. Transition service terms remain open. The strategic reasoning behind the sale is recorded below.

internal memo for bafof-kahog: The steering committee signed off on a budget of $414.0 million for Project Casok.

Handover — badge migration, Tarnwell site. Old Cardex readers decommissioned Friday. New Lumic readers live on all floors except B2 (pending wiring). Legacy badges stop working end of month — don't reissue them. New starters: collect your Lumic badge from Facilities, ground floor, mornings only. Tailgating alarms are armed, so badge in individually. B2 stays on the keypad until the wiring's done. Until your badge arrives, use the interim door code below.

staff pass of fajof-fawif = bdg-ES-2

## PR: Tighten canary gating thresholds for Lanternjaw deploys

This PR revises the gating rules that decide whether a Lanternjaw canary promotes or rolls back. Previously we gated only on error rate, which let latency regressions slip through to full fleet. The evaluator now requires error rate, p95 latency delta, and saturation to all pass for three consecutive windows. Future maintainers: adjust cautiously, since these interact. The thresholds now in effect are as follows.

tuning constants:
THRESHOLDS = {
    "kelix": 280,
    "druvan": 756,
    "oliael": 399,
}